Transaction 99bfcc921023f815eeb3b1ee972dd21dbc97fbf2542467d8f447d4f22246850f

1 Input
2 Outputs
  • 99bfcc921023f815eeb3b1ee972dd21dbc97fbf2542467d8f447d4f22246850f:0
  • value  20000000
    address  34vLwRwHBdqrEenVVgDBxsynT7AR345Y2E
  • 99bfcc921023f815eeb3b1ee972dd21dbc97fbf2542467d8f447d4f22246850f:1
  • value  5955225
    address  1qAY58AkvAwU41YBCBVhJP6FqdndSJHjK